Box 15 and the state ID number are empty on my W2. When entering the information into TurboTax, the form says to leave blank if empty, which I did, but now I can't file my return. It says I must fill in these boxes. What should I do?
If the state has no State Income Tax, Box 15 should be left blank UNLESS there is an amount in Box 17.
If Box 15, 16 and 17 are blank on your W2, leave them blank on the W2 input screen.
If you you are still having issues, consider deleting the W2 and re-entering it by hand.
If there IS an amount in Box 17, contact the employer since then an entry in Box 15 would be required.
